Buyer’s Guide: 3 Key Factors to Consider
Power Source & Compatibility
First, determine if you need a standalone machine or a tool that attaches to equipment you already own. A dedicated machine like the ZFE 1200W Burnishing Polishing Machine offers raw power for heavy-duty work. If you already have a powerful drill or bench grinder, a kit like the Unicaravan Aluminum Wheel Polishing Kit for Drill is a cost-effective and space-saving choice.
Versatility and Control
For intricate work or different materials, variable speed is crucial. A model like the OPAVIOC Jewelry Polisher – Adjustable Variable Speed Bench Grinder allows you to fine-tune the RPM to prevent damaging softer alloys. Also, consider machines that can be used with a wide array of accessories, like the various buffing wheel kits from Hedume and XUPYNAR, to handle multiple polishing stages.
Durability and Build Quality
Look for machines with robust motors and solid construction. A high-wattage motor, like the one in the ZFE 1200W machine, is built to handle prolonged use without overheating. For accessory kits, check that the buffing wheels are made from high-quality, long-lasting materials that won’t disintegrate quickly under friction.
Frequently Asked Questions
Q1: Can I use a jewelry polisher for alloy wheels?
A1: Yes, but with limitations. Smaller bench polishers like the OPAVIOC Jewelry Polisher are excellent for polishing small, intricate areas or doing touch-up work on individual wheel spokes, but they lack the power and size for efficiently polishing an entire full-size wheel face.
Q2: What’s the difference between a polishing kit and a full machine?
A2: A kit, like the Unicaravan or Hedume sets, provides the buffing wheels and compounds that attach to a tool you already own (a drill or grinder). A full machine, like the ZFE Burnishing Polisher, is an all-in-one unit with its own motor, often offering more power and stability for professional or frequent use.
Q3: Do I need different types of buffing wheels?
A3: Absolutely. A complete job typically requires a progression of wheels. You’d start with a more abrasive sisal wheel for cutting, move to a cloth wheel for compounding, and finish with a soft loose-leaf wheel for a final high-luster shine. Kits like the Hedume Set of 14 Grinding Wheels are perfect for this.
Q4: How important is variable speed?
A4: Very important. Variable speed gives you complete control. Lower speeds are safer for applying compound and for beginners, while higher speeds are necessary for efficient cutting and final polishing. It helps prevent burning the metal or throwing compound everywhere.
Q5: Is a 1200W machine overkill for a DIYer?
A5: It can be, but it offers peace of mind. For a DIYer who only polishes their own car wheels once or twice a year, a powerful drill with the Unicaravan kit may suffice. However, if you plan to restore multiple wheels or start a small business, the robust 1200W ZFE machine is a worthwhile investment that won’t bog down.
